The Observatory Hotel 
The Observatory Hotel is located on the western edge of the city near Sydney's historic Rocks and the CBD. The hotel overlooks Walsh Bay and the Parramatta River with views of busy Sydney Harbour.
The Rocks area begins two blocks from The Observatory Hotel's front door so guests can walk easily to many of its historic buildings, shops, boutiques, pubs and restaurants. This Sydney accommodation offers guests a choice of rooms and suites with views of either the city or water.
Facilities include a 20-metre heated pool, mirrored by a ceiling of fibre optic lights designed to recreate the constellations of the southern hemisphere. Accommodation
The Observatory Hotel Sydney has 78 Deluxe rooms and 21 Suites. Some rooms have either a private terrace or balcony.

Dining
Galileo Restaurant: Galileo is Sydney's leading hotel restaurant with a proud record of excellence since its opening. It has been consistently recognised for its fine food and excellent wine list. Galileo offers an exciting cuisine based upon a traditional French style with the delights of a tantalising Japanese influence set in an atmosphere reminiscent of London's famous Venetian restaurant, Harry's Bar. Open for breakfast every day and dinner each evening.
